summaryrefslogtreecommitdiff
path: root/gtk2_ardour/ardour_ui_ed.cc
diff options
context:
space:
mode:
authorPaul Davis <paul@linuxaudiosystems.com>2010-01-15 01:59:56 +0000
committerPaul Davis <paul@linuxaudiosystems.com>2010-01-15 01:59:56 +0000
commit15bb3b577ec9a8cb50758c4b017718e342a2439c (patch)
tree293407ebe738cfc3378335a82cb69e75751e9e73 /gtk2_ardour/ardour_ui_ed.cc
parent496a2da48f8a02a4be7761f0da6eb0b3828ee68b (diff)
rework "ige_mac" menubar integration from Carbon to Cocoa; recast as start of GtkApplication object as per discussions on #gtk+; associated changes in ardour; NOT TESTED ON X11, LEOPARD or SNOW LEOPARD
git-svn-id: svn://localhost/ardour2/branches/2.0-ongoing@6493 d708f5d6-7413-0410-9779-e7cbd77b26cf
Diffstat (limited to 'gtk2_ardour/ardour_ui_ed.cc')
-rw-r--r--gtk2_ardour/ardour_ui_ed.cc6
1 files changed, 2 insertions, 4 deletions
diff --git a/gtk2_ardour/ardour_ui_ed.cc b/gtk2_ardour/ardour_ui_ed.cc
index fc0fddbb8d..b795bc5ae8 100644
--- a/gtk2_ardour/ardour_ui_ed.cc
+++ b/gtk2_ardour/ardour_ui_ed.cc
@@ -41,9 +41,7 @@
#include "mixer_ui.h"
#include "utils.h"
-#ifdef GTKOSX
-#include <gtkmm2ext/sync-menu.h>
-#endif
+#include <gtkmm2ext/gtkapplication.h>
#include <ardour/session.h>
#include <ardour/profile.h>
@@ -854,7 +852,7 @@ void
ARDOUR_UI::use_menubar_as_top_menubar ()
{
#ifdef GTKOSX
- ige_mac_menu_set_menu_bar ((GtkMenuShell*) menu_bar->gobj());
+ gtk_application_set_menu_bar ((GtkMenuShell*) menu_bar->gobj());
// ige_mac_menu_set_quit_menu_item (some_item->gobj());
#endif
}